Public records show six inspections at Joella's Hot Chicken stretching back to 2022. The latest inspection on file is from Jan 6, 2026. A low risk rating suggests inspectors haven't found much to be concerned about lately.

Things have been moving in the right direction, with the rolling count dropping from around five violations to closer to zero violations per visit.

Joella's Hot Chicken's latest score of 100 sits above the Largo average of 75. Overall, the inspection record reads well.
